WebAfter reading the case, it is clear that Rosewood’s strategy was to build a personalized customer experience (from pillow selection to front desk greetings) while ensuring that each property kept its local characteristics that made it unique. WebJun 15, 2007 · Rosewood Hotels & Resorts, a small luxury private hotel management firm running a collection of 12 individually branded hotels and resorts in multiple countries, was wondering how to foster customer retention and loyalty and capture the maximum value from its 115,000 guests.
